Followup to my many queries on my 2001 Civic. No one had any ideas from this board. After thinking things through I tee'd the output high pressure line and ran that back to the tank. I put a valve in that line to regulate the pressure going to the fuel rail. The flow of gas keeps the pump cool, it's doen't over pressurize the rail, and the car runs awesome under load or idling. Full accel! Either you all knew this and din't want to tell OR no one knew and some rookie had to come up with my own solution. You guys decide but I got A system to work, $5 valve and I'm up and running. No fancy regulator, no mystery plumbing... Post by 724original on Mar 2, 2020 10:43:43 GMT -5
planning on running 1998/v6 rust free 2 door accord in a bone stock class. can change front bumper to 4x4 square 1/4 thick.4 bar cage, can only wire/bolt or chain doors/deck lid/hood shut. no suspension mods period. Think it will hold up to camry's ? a lot run at this show. any idea's on the build please post them .thx !! I've ran a couple of these but always ran the 4cyl f22b1 with a 5 spd. I can really help you with motor, never messed with any 6cylinder hondas. But as body wise tuck and notch and prebend trunk. For suspension. Take a look at all 4 corners and all im gunna say is chain an 9 wire will go along way in helping the suspension in a bone stock show. Another thing is look at the front sub/ torsion bars. All I'm gunna say there is metal is stronger then rubber. These cars can be really hard with minimal effort. Just gotta take time and look at the platform.
